Learn more at https://www.jnj.com/medtech We are seeking an experienced Connectivity Program Lead to own and orchestrate our connectivity model across hospital customers. This role provides senior leadership for integrating, configuring, and maintaining secure, reliable connectivity between medical and non-medical devices, hospital networks, and cloud platforms. The Connectivity Program Lead serves as the primary point of contact for hospital IT and internal teams, ensuring our installed base is connected, monitored, and performant to enable safe, efficient clinical and operational workflows.
